In this match, Club The Strongest capitalized on their early dominance to secure a decisive 2-0 victory over CA Nacional Potosi. The home team displayed clinical finishing by scoring both goals in the first half, which was a testament to their efficient use of chances created. This early lead set the tone for the rest of the match, allowing them to manage the game effectively. Notably, the quick succession of goals, the first at the 38:32 mark and the second earlier at 19:46, highlighted their strategy to press aggressively early on.
A significant factor in CA Nacional Potosi's defeat was their lack of discipline and organization, as evidenced by the seven offsides they committed. This not only disrupted their attacking efforts but also prevented them from gaining any momentum in their forward play. Moreover, the away team's accumulation of two yellow cards and a crucial red card further impeded their ability to mount a comeback, as they were forced to play a man down due to the sending-off incident. Their defensive organization suffered as a result, limiting any chances of overturning the deficit.
While Club The Strongest did not appear overly aggressive, their tactical discipline shone through as they committed no offsides throughout the game. Their ability to maintain shape without falling into the offside trap showcased efficient teamwork and strategic discipline. CA Nacional Potosi's inability to deal with set pieces was further emphasized through their concession of seven corner kicks, highlighting The Strongest's persistent attacking pressure. The statistics indicate a match won by superior discipline and tactical execution rather than overwhelming possession or aggressive play.
